How We Remove Odors After Water Damage

Our team follows a specific process to ensure that your home is thoroughly cleaned and deodorized. We use a combination of equipment and techniques to remove moisture, dry out the affected areas, and remove any remaining odors.

Step 1: Containment

We set up containment barriers to prevent the spread of moisture and odor to unaffected areas. This includes sealing off the affected room with plastic sheeting and tape. Our technicians will move furniture and other items out of the way to give us access to the damaged area.

Step 2: Moisture Detection

We use specialized equipment to detect the source and extent of the moisture damage. Our technicians will take readings to find out the moisture levels in the affected area and surrounding areas.

Step 3: Drying

We use specialized equipment to dry out the affected areas, including fans, dehumidifiers, and desiccants. Our technicians will work to dry out the area as quickly as possible to prevent further damage and odor.

Step 4: Deodorization

We use specialized equipment to remove any remaining odors, including ozone generators and air scrubbers. Our technicians will work to remove any lingering odors and leave your home smelling fresh and clean.

Step 5: Reconstruction

We’ll work with you to reconstruct the damaged area, including repairing or replacing any damaged materials. Our technicians will ensure that the area is thoroughly cleaned and deodorized before completing the reconstruction.

Odor Removal After Water Damage Cost In Sahuarita, AZ

The cost of odor removal after water damage will v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as the local conditions in Sahuarita, AZ. We’ll provide you with a free estimate after visiting your property.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Moisture Detection $200 – $1,000 Size and severity of the affected area
Deodorization $500 – $2,500 Size and severity of the affected area, type of odor
Re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Size and severity of the affected area, type of materials needed
Containment $500 – $2,000 Size and severity of the affected area, complexity of the job
Drying $500 – $2,000 Size and severity of the affected area, complexity of the job
Free Estimate $0 – $0 Size and severity of the affected area, local conditions

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, but we’ll provide you with a free estimate after visiting your property.
